Solution

The correct option is A

π


Find the value of x when the given function is maximum

Given, y=a(1cosx)

On differentiating w.r.t. x,we get

y'=asinx

Put y'=0 for maxima or minima

sinx=0x=0,π

Again differentiating w.r.t. x,we get

y''=acosxy''(0)=aandy''(π)=-a

As,y''(π)<0

Therefore, y is maximum when x=π

Hence, option (A) π, is the correct answer.
